When your top and lower teeth do not fit with each other correctly, this is called a malocclusion or a bad bite. Troubles like missing out on, uneven, crowded or sticking out teeth can add to a bad bite. Thumb or finger sucking might likewise influence your bite. A negative bite can make it difficult to chew some foods and may cause some teeth to wear down.

Teeth that stand out are much more conveniently broke or broken. Crowded and uneven teeth are harder to clean and might be more probable to get dental caries and gum tissue disease. Fixing a bad bite boosts your smile and your health and wellness. Various kinds of bad attacks include an overbite, a crossbite, an overjet and an open bite.

An orthodontist is a dentist who has completed an university post-graduate specialized program in orthodontics. Orthodontics is a specialty of dental care that takes care of preventing and correcting malocclusions. Orthodontic treatment isn't simply for teenagers, as teeth can be moved at any age.
Your dentist or orthodontist can assess if orthodontic therapy is ideal for you. In many cases it is valuable to start orthodontic therapy prior to all the permanent (adult) teeth can be found in. This is called interceptive orthodontics. Your dental expert or orthodontist can do an orthodontic screening to figure out if your child will certainly require orthodontic treatment to deal with a negative bite.
Orthodontic treatment takes some time. The amount of time depends upon your age, the seriousness of your issue and the treatment strategy utilized. Therapy usually includes a see to your dental expert or orthodontist on a normal basis over a duration of months to years. In general, it takes longer to treat grownups than youngsters or teens.

You might really feel some discomfort for some time when your dental braces are initially placed on and when they are adjusted. It will take a little time to obtain used to your braces and they can bother your lips and cheeks. If this happens, an alleviation wax can be applied to your braces.
It is important to comb your dental braces in addition to the front, back and chewing surfaces of the teeth. Your dental practitioner or orthodontist will certainly offer you suggestions on just how to clean and on exactly how to floss utilizing floss threaders. After flossing, roll it up in a tiny ball and put it in the waste.
Moms and dads should manage their kids to see to it they do an excellent task cleaning their teeth and braces and comply with the guidance of their dental expert or orthodontist. If you have braces, do not bite on difficult points such as ice cubes and nuts. Do not eat the ends of pens or pencils.

Tooth removal might be needed if your teeth are crowded or if a tooth is severely click this out of setting. Jaw surgical treatment (or orthognathic surgery) may be required when there are major differences in the dimension or position of the top and reduced jaws
Orthodontic therapy is a way of correcting or moving teeth, to enhance the appearance of the teeth and how they function. It can also help to take care of the long-term wellness of your teeth, gum tissues and jaw joints, by spreading out the biting pressure over all your teeth (Orthodontist). Lots of people have crowded or uneven teeth

These 'popular' teeth are a lot more likely to be harmed, but orthodontic treatment can relocate them back into line. Or the way the upper and reduced jaws fulfill can trigger teeth to look unattractive and lead to an incorrect bite.
When the teeth don't fulfill properly, this can place stress on the muscles of the jaw, creating jaw and joint problems and sometimes migraines. Orthodontic treatment can assist you to bite even more evenly and minimize the strain. The very best time is normally during childhood years, however adults can have orthodontic therapy also - and increasingly more are doing so.
In kids it might be necessary to wait for enough teeth to come with before starting treatment. Your dental expert might lug out orthodontic treatment.
